>>I find myself in form design needing to do following quite a lot:
>>
>>1. I have set up a no. of fields on the form
>>2. Now, I want to automatically set thr 'Tag' property of
>> every 'label' field to the associated field's name
>>
>>e.g. My label fields are : Fld1,Fld2,Fld3,Fld4
>>
>>I then want the tag property of each of these fields to be:
>> fld1,fld2,fld3,fld4 etc.
>>
>>Every time I set up a form, I have to go into each field manually and change the tag. I reckon there must be a better way...maybe using a builder but I have never used these .
>>
>>Thanks,
>>
>>Gerard
>
>Gerard, select your multiple controls in Form Designer and set their Tag property to:
>
>=IIF("." $ this.controlsource,SUBSTR(this.controlsource, AT(".",this.controlsource)+1), this.controlsource)

I hope I understand you right - are you talking about .Tag property of textboxes or .Caption(Tag?) property of the labels associated with those textboxes?
